Knowing Infrared Calibration

Infrared calibration involves comparing the output of the infrared gadget to your recognized conventional below managed disorders. This comparison aids detect any deviations or inaccuracies within the system's readings and permits necessary adjustments for being manufactured to make sure correct temperature measurements.

Calibration is typically carried out utilizing a black system radiator, which emits radiation having a acknowledged and steady temperature. The product less than test is geared toward the black entire body radiator, and its readings are as compared to the known temperature. Any discrepancies are noted, and calibration changes are created accordingly.

Varieties of Infrared Calibration

You will find a variety of approaches and techniques for calibrating infrared equipment, according to the certain instrument and its supposed use:

Solitary-Place Calibration: Requires altering the machine's readings at a single reference temperature level. Even though uncomplicated, this technique may well not account for opportunity errors across the entire temperature variety.

Multi-Level Calibration: Utilizes numerous reference points across the device's temperature range to ensure precision across different working circumstances.

Factory Calibration vs. Industry Calibration: Some infrared products are calibrated with the manufacturing facility prior to being transported to buyers. Nonetheless, periodic field calibration should still be required to account for environmental factors and be certain ongoing accuracy.

Traceable Calibration: Calibration executed As outlined by recognized benchmarks and traceable to nationwide or Intercontinental measurement expectations, providing assurance of accuracy and trustworthiness.
